Agent Reach

Overview

Agent Reach is a Python-based capability layer that gives your AI coding agent eyes on the entire internet. It hit 26,000 GitHub stars in under three months — a velocity that says more about the problem it solves than any marketing copy could. The tool acts as an installer, configurator, and router for a dozen upstream data sources, so your agent can read tweets, watch YouTube transcripts, search Reddit, browse Bilibili, parse RSS feeds, and query GitHub without you writing a single integration.

The project is built by Panniantong, a Chinese developer who clearly lives in the agent-first workflow daily. The README is refreshingly honest — it describes the tool as “vibe coded” and acknowledges imperfections. That transparency extends to the architecture: every platform channel has a primary and fallback backend, and when one breaks (like yt-dlp getting blocked by Bilibili’s anti-scraping in June 2026), the team swaps in an alternative and pushes an update. Users don’t need to do anything.

The core problem is straightforward but painful. AI agents are great at reasoning and code generation, but they’re blind to the live internet. Ask Claude Code to check Twitter sentiment about a library, look up a YouTube tutorial, or search Reddit for bug reports, and it can’t. Each platform has its own authentication requirements, rate limits, and anti-scraping measures. Setting up even one integration takes time. Agent Reach bundles 12+ platforms into a single pip install and one setup command.

Key Features

Multi-Platform Capability Layer. Agent Reach supports 12+ platforms out of the box: web pages (via Jina Reader), YouTube (yt-dlp), Twitter/X (twitter-cli), Reddit (OpenCLI), Bilibili (bili-cli), GitHub (gh CLI), RSS feeds (feedparser), Xiaohongshu, LinkedIn, V2EX, Xueqiu (stock data), and full-web semantic search via Exa. Each platform has a dedicated channel file that handles detection, installation, and routing.

Automatic Backend Selection with Fallbacks. Every platform has an ordered list of backends. If the primary tool breaks — say a platform blocks the CLI or an upstream project goes dormant — Agent Reach probes the next candidate and promotes it. When yt-dlp got blocked by Bilibili’s anti-scraping system in June 2026, the team switched to bili-cli as the primary backend. Users experienced zero downtime because the routing layer handled the transition.

One-Command Installation. Copy a single URL to your AI agent and it installs everything: Python package, CLI tools (Node.js, gh CLI, mcporter), search engine configuration (Exa via MCP), and skill files for your agent. The agent reads the install instructions and executes them autonomously. No manual dependency management, no config file editing.

Built-in Diagnostics. The agent-reach doctor command checks every platform channel, reports which backends are active, identifies broken connections, and suggests fixes. When something stops working after a platform update, this is the first thing to run. It turns debugging from “why can’t my agent read tweets?” into a structured report with actionable steps.

Zero API Cost Architecture. Every backend is open-source and free. Twitter access uses cookie-based authentication through twitter-cli. YouTube uses yt-dlp’s subtitle extraction. Web reading uses Jina Reader’s free tier. Semantic search uses Exa through MCP with no API key required. The only potential cost is a residential proxy (~$1/month) for networks that block Reddit or Twitter.

Agent-Agnostic Design. Agent Reach works with any AI coding agent that can execute shell commands: Claude Code, Cursor, Windsurf, Codex, OpenClaw, and others. It installs SKILL.md files into your agent’s skills directory, so the agent automatically knows which tool to invoke for each type of request. No agent-specific plugins or adapters needed.

Security-First Approach. Credentials are stored locally in ~/.agent-reach/config.yaml with 600 permissions (owner-only). A --safe mode prevents automatic system modifications during installation. A --dry-run mode previews all operations without executing them. The tool is fully open-source and auditable, and the docs explicitly warn against using primary accounts on platforms with cookie-based auth.

Getting Started

# Install Agent Reach
pip install agent-reach

# Run the installer (auto-detects environment)
agent-reach install

# Or install in safe mode (no automatic system changes)
agent-reach install --safe

# Preview what installation would do
agent-reach install --dry-run

# Check status of all platform channels
agent-reach doctor

Once installed, just tell your AI agent what you need:

"Search Twitter for opinions on this new React framework"
"Read the README of this GitHub repo: owner/repo"
"What does this YouTube video cover? https://youtube.com/watch?v=..."
"Search Reddit for people discussing this bug"
"Subscribe to this RSS feed and summarize recent entries"

The agent reads the installed SKILL.md files and automatically routes each request to the right backend tool. No command memorization needed.

Alternatives

OpenCLI — A browser-automation tool that gives AI agents access to web platforms through your existing browser session. OpenCLI is the backbone behind several of Agent Reach’s backends (Reddit, Xiaohongshu, LinkedIn). Use OpenCLI directly if you only need one or two platforms and prefer a single tool rather than a meta-installer. It’s more focused but requires more manual setup per platform.

MCP Servers (various) — Individual Model Context Protocol servers for specific platforms (GitHub MCP, Twitter MCP, etc.) provide direct integrations for agent frameworks that support MCP natively. Better choice if you’re building a custom agent stack and want fine-grained control over each integration. The downside is you need to find, install, and configure each server separately — exactly the problem Agent Reach solves.

Manual CLI tooling — You can always install yt-dlp, gh CLI, twitter-cli, and other tools individually and write your own shell scripts or agent skills. This gives maximum control but means you’re maintaining the integration layer yourself. When platforms break APIs or change anti-scraping measures, you’re on your own for fixes.
